Powertrain Control Module
Diagnostics in this article assume a certain skill level and knowledge of Ford-specific diagnostic practices. For information about these practices, REFER to: Diagnostic Methods .
NOTE:
Some PCM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s) may inhibit A/C operation. If any PCM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s) are retrieved, diagnose those first. Refer to DTC Chart: Powertrain Control Module (PCM)
.
| DTC | Description | Action |
|---|---|---|
| P0532 | A/C Refrigerant Pressure Sensor "A" Circuit Low | GO to Pinpoint Test A |
| P0533 | A/C Refrigerant Pressure Sensor "A" Circuit High | GO to Pinpoint Test A |
| P0645 | A/C Clutch Relay Control Circuit | GO to Pinpoint Test B |
| P06A0 | Variable A/C Compressor Control Circuit | GO to Pinpoint Test S |
| P1464 | A/C Demand Out Of Self Test Range | GO to Pinpoint Test H |
| P2600 | Coolant Pump "A" Control Circuit/Open | GO to Pinpoint Test R |
| P2601 | Coolant Pump "A" Control Circuit Performance/Stuck Off | GO to Pinpoint Test R |
| P2602 | Coolant Pump "A" Control Circuit Low | GO to Pinpoint Test R |
| P2603 | Coolant Pump "A" Control Circuit High | GO to Pinpoint Test R |
| All Other PCM Diagnostic Trouble Codes (DTCs) | -- | REFER to the appropriate Electronic Engine Controls article for the procedure. |
